Of all the Philips Hue smart lighting products I have, the Philips Hue LightStrip Plus is probably my favorite. It fits anywhere and there are endless cool things you can do with it that would be impossible with normal LED light bulbs. If I had it to do all over again though, I wouldn’t buy any Philips Hue LightStrips. Why? Because the MagicLight LED Strip Light is pretty much the same thing, but it only costs $29.95 instead of $90.
